One of four CF-188 Hornets which staged through Prestwick after the Royal Canadian Air Force completed its deployment to Central Europe as part of NATO's Operation REASSURANCE, designed to help protect the freedom and sovereignty of European skies. This particular Hornet wears the markings of 425 Squadron "Alouettes", based at CFB Bagotville as part of 3 Wing. Luckily, a strong wind was blowing the jetwash behind the aircraft as it taxied out for departure, creating this dramatic effect.
